Interfejsy obiektu źródła danych
W poniższej tabeli przedstawiono interfejsów obowiązkowe i nieobowiązkowe określone przez OLE DB dla obiektu źródła danych.
Interfejs |
Wymagane? |
Realizowane przez szablonów baz danych OLE? |
---|---|---|
IDBCreateSession |
Obowiązkowe |
Tak |
IDBInitialize |
Obowiązkowe |
Tak |
IDBProperties |
Obowiązkowe |
Tak |
Obowiązkowe |
Tak |
|
Opcjonalne |
Nr |
|
IDBDataSourceAdmin |
Opcjonalne |
Nr |
IDBInfo |
Opcjonalne |
Nr |
Opcjonalne |
Nr |
|
ISupportErrorInfo |
Opcjonalne |
Nr |
Źródło danych implementuje obiektu IDBProperties, IDBInitialize, i IDBCreateSession interfejsów poprzez dziedziczenie.Można obsługiwać dodatkowe funkcje przez dziedziczenie lub niedziedziczone z jednego z tych klas implementacji.Jeśli chcesz obsługiwać IDBDataSourceAdmin interfejsu, musi dziedziczyć z IDBDataSourceAdminImpl klasy.